What Is the Trezor Hardware Wallet?

The Trezor wallet, developed by SatoshiLabs, is a compact physical device that stores your cryptocurrency private keys offline. Unlike exchange wallets or mobile apps, Trezor is a cold wallet, meaning it’s never exposed to the internet unless physically connected to your device. This greatly reduces the chances of being hacked or compromised.

Why Is Trezor a Smart Choice?

Here’s why crypto holders prefer Trezor over many other wallet types:

1. Offline Protection

Trezor stores private keys inside the device and keeps them isolated from internet access. Even if your computer is infected with malware, your Trezor keeps your crypto safe.

2. Easy to Use

The setup is beginner-friendly. Paired with Trezor Suite (the official app), users can manage their portfolio, send and receive crypto, and monitor price trends through a clean dashboard.

3. Supports Thousands of Coins

From Bitcoin and Ethereum to Dogecoin and ERC-20 tokens, Trezor supports over 1,200 cryptocurrencies, with new ones added regularly.

4. Open Source and Trusted

Trezor’s code is open source and reviewed by security experts and developers worldwide. This transparency ensures ongoing updates, trust, and community collaboration.

How to Set Up Trezor Wallet

Getting started with Trezor takes just a few simple steps:

  1. Go to trezor.io/start and download the Trezor Suite.
  2. Plug in your Trezor device to your computer via USB.
  3. Install the firmware and create a new wallet.
  4. Back up your 24-word recovery seed (write it down and store it securely).
  5. Set a PIN to protect the device from unauthorized access.

Once you complete these steps, your wallet is ready to receive, send, and manage crypto.

Common Questions

Q: What if I lose my Trezor? A: Your crypto isn’t lost. Simply buy a new Trezor or compatible wallet and restore access using your 24-word recovery seed.

Q: Can someone hack my wallet physically? A: Only if they have your device and your PIN and recovery phrase. Without all three, your wallet is secure.
